Coco Chanel Books List

If you're looking to build a comprehensive library on Coco Chanel, there are several essential books that should be on your list. From biographies to coffee table books, the following titles offer a well-rounded view of Chanel's life and impact:

1. "Coco Chanel: The Legend and the Life" by Justine Picardie - This in-depth biography offers a nuanced look at Chanel's life, from her humble beginnings to her rise as a fashion icon.

2. "Coco Chanel: The Illustrated World of a Fashion Icon" by Megan Hess - This visually stunning book provides a glimpse into Chanel's world through beautiful illustrations and insightful commentary.

3. "The Gospel According to Coco Chanel: Life Lessons from the World's Most Elegant Woman" by Karen Karbo - This book explores the lessons that can be learned from Chanel's life, career, and personal style.

4. "Chanel: Fashion/ Fine Jewellery/ Perfume" by Francois Baudot - This comprehensive book explores Chanel's impact on fashion, jewelry, and perfume, highlighting her innovation and creativity.

Best Coco Chanel Biography Book

When it comes to biographies of Coco Chanel, Justine Picardie's "Coco Chanel: The Legend and the Life" is often considered the best choice. Picardie's meticulous research, engaging prose, and deep understanding of Chanel's life and work set this biography apart from the rest. Other notable biographies include "Chanel and Her World" by Edmonde Charles-Roux and "Coco Chanel: An Intimate Life" by Lisa Chaney.

Coco Chanel Photo Book

For those who appreciate the visual aspect of Chanel's work, a photo book can offer a stunning look at her designs and influence. "Chanel: Collections and Creations" by Daniele Bott is a beautiful coffee table book that showcases Chanel's most iconic creations through stunning photography. Similarly, "Chanel: The Vocabulary of Style" by Jérôme Gautier offers a visual exploration of Chanel's design vocabulary and lasting impact on fashion.
